Linux系统下轻松解押RAR文件技巧

linux下解押rar

时间:2024-12-08 18:07


Linux下解压RAR文件的全面指南 在Linux操作系统中,虽然RAR格式并不是系统默认支持的压缩格式,但通过一些简单的工具和步骤,用户可以轻松解压RAR文件

    本文将详细介绍在Linux下解压RAR文件的多种方法,帮助用户快速掌握这一技能

     一、安装必要的工具 首先,为了在Linux中解压RAR文件,你需要安装RAR或UNRAR工具

    这些工具虽然不是Linux系统自带的,但安装过程并不复杂

     1. 使用包管理器安装 对于基于Debian/Ubuntu的系统,你可以使用以下命令来安装UNRAR工具: sudo apt update sudo apt install unrar 对于基于RPM的系统,如CentOS或Fedora,可以使用以下命令: sudo yum install unrar 或者(对于较新版本的系统使用dnf) sudo dnf install unrar 2. 手动编译安装 如果上述仓库不包含所需的软件,你可以从RARLAB官方网站下载源码包进行手动编译安装

    以下是具体的步骤: 1. 下载RAR for Linux: wget https://www.rarlab.com/rar/rarlinux-x64-VERSION.tar.gz 请将`VERSION`替换为你想要安装的版本号

     2. 解压缩源码包: tar -xzf rarlinux-x64-VERSION.tar.gz cd rar 3. 编译构建并安装: make sudo make install 二、使用命令行工具解压RAR文件 安装完成后,你可以使用UNRAR或RAR命令行工具来解压RAR文件

     1. 解压单个RAR文件 使用以下命令解压单个RAR文件: unrar x file.rar 其中,`file.rar`是你想要解压的RAR文件名

    解压后的文件将保存在当前目录下

     2. 解压多个RAR文件 如果你需要解压当前目录下的所有RAR文件,可以使用通配符`.rar`: unrarx .rar 3. 指定解压路径 如果你希望将解压的文件保存到指定路径,可以在命令中指定路径: unrar x file.rar /path/to/extract/ 其中,`/path/to/extract/`是你希望解压到的路径

     4. 列出RAR文件内容 如果你只想查看RAR文件中的内容而不解压它,可以使用以下命令: unrar l file.rar 这将列出RAR文件中的所有文件和目录

     5. 解压加密的RAR文件 如果RAR文件被加密了,需要输入密码才能解压

    使用以下命令进行解压: unrar x -pPASSWORD file.rar 其中,`PASSWORD`是RAR文件的密码

    在实际使用时,请将`PASSWORD`替换为实际的密码

     6. 解压分卷RAR文件 如果RAR文件被分成多个卷,需要先解压所有卷才能完整提取文件

    使用以下命令解压分卷RAR文件: unrar x file.part1.rar 确保将所有的分卷RAR文件放在同一个目录下

    如果还有其他分卷文件,使用相同的命令逐个解压即可

     7. 解压到指定目录并保持目录结构 有时候,我们希望解压RAR文件时保持原始的目录结构

    可以使用以下命令实现: unrar x -e file.rar /path/to/extract/ 通过添加选项`-e`,RAR文件将以原始目录结构解压到指定路径

     8. 批量解压RAR文件 如果你有很多RAR文件需要批量解压,可以使用一个简单的Shell脚本来完成

    创建一个名为`extract.sh`的文本文件,并将以下内容复制到其中: !/bin/bash for filein .rar; do unrar x $file done 保存并关闭文件后,在终端中运行以下命令来执行脚本: bash extract.sh 这将自动批量解压当前目录下的所有RAR文件

     三、使用图形化界面的解压工具 除了命令行工具,Linux用户还可以使用图形化界面的解压工具来解压RAR文件

    这些工具通常提供了更直观的用户界面,方便不熟悉命令行的用户使用

     1. File Roller File Roller是GN